Definition

Statistical analysis refers to the process of collecting, examining, interpreting, and presenting quantitative data to uncover patterns, relationships, and trends. This method is crucial for making informed decisions and drawing conclusions based on empirical evidence. By employing various statistical techniques, researchers can validate hypotheses and establish the reliability of their findings, which is especially important in assessing causal relationships and supporting arguments in political research.

5 Must Know Facts For Your Next Test

  1. Statistical analysis helps researchers quantify relationships and patterns in data, providing a clearer understanding of underlying phenomena.
  2. It plays a vital role in hypothesis testing by enabling researchers to determine the likelihood that observed results are due to chance.
  3. Different statistical methods can reveal different aspects of data, making it essential for researchers to choose the appropriate technique for their specific analysis.
  4. Statistical software packages are often used to perform complex analyses quickly and accurately, making it easier for researchers to interpret large datasets.
  5. Visual representations of data, such as graphs and charts, are important components of statistical analysis as they help communicate findings effectively.

Review Questions

  • How does statistical analysis enhance the understanding of causal relationships in political research?
    • Statistical analysis enhances understanding of causal relationships by providing quantitative evidence that supports or refutes hypotheses. By employing techniques such as regression analysis, researchers can examine how changes in one variable may lead to changes in another. This allows for more precise interpretations of data and helps establish whether observed patterns are statistically significant or merely coincidental.
  • Discuss the differences between descriptive and inferential statistics and their relevance in the context of political research methodology.
    • Descriptive statistics summarize data characteristics, offering insights into sample attributes through measures like mean and median. In contrast, inferential statistics extend beyond the sample to make predictions or generalizations about a larger population. In political research methodology, both types are essential; descriptive statistics provide an overview of the data being analyzed, while inferential statistics allow researchers to test hypotheses and draw broader conclusions about societal trends or behaviors.
  • Evaluate the importance of choosing appropriate statistical methods for analyzing political data and the potential consequences of misapplication.
    • Choosing appropriate statistical methods for analyzing political data is crucial because improper techniques can lead to misleading conclusions. For instance, using correlation where causation is sought can result in erroneous interpretations of relationships. Misapplication of statistical methods can compromise the validity of research findings and diminish their reliability. Consequently, this may impact policy decisions or public perceptions based on flawed analyses, underscoring the need for rigorous methodological training among researchers.
